M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ge (2015).
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
that
talks about
subjects
relating to open
education res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
The latest
evolvements in
electronic education technology have enabled
students
in all parts of the world
to participate in courses via the Internet.
This MOOC book describes methods for making lectures more interesting and getting students more engaged in learning.
These MOOCs are
generally free
for students but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
There are a lot of
issues that
learning technology institutions
must deal with
now that e-learning technology is
developing so quickly.
How can organizations
make sure that
the quality of schooling provided by these
MOOCs is
decent?
How can stakeholders
ensure that
lecturers are properly credentialed
and qualified to teach online MOOC courses?
What different business models are being used by
organizations like
Udacity to conduct these MOOC classes?
What teaching practices and experimental assessment strategies are in use today?
How can stakeholders
get a handle on
low
motivation and high
attrition?
